- I had a washer in which the water would drain out and never would fill up. This was because the drain hose was too low and the water was siphoning out by gravity. The solution was to raise the hose a few inches higher than the washer top before it connected to the drain. I used a wall hanger to keep it in place. After that, no more problems and the washer filled and drained as it was supposed to. Hope this helps. Dd
